Comparing Fort Worth, Texas with Waco, Texas

Compare Climate information for Fort Worth, Texas and Waco, Texas

Is Fort Worth, Texas warmer or hotter than Waco, Texas?

On average across the year, no, Fort Worth, Texas is not hotter than Waco, Texas . Fort Worth, Texas has an average temperature of 19°C/66°F and Waco, Texas has an average temperature of 20°C/68°F.

Fort Worth, Texas's hottest month is July, with an average maximum temperature of 35°C/95°F, which is not hotter than Waco, Texas's hottest month (August, with an average maximum temperature of 37°C/99°F).

Does Fort Worth, Texas have more rain than Waco, Texas?

On average across the year, yes, Fort Worth, Texas has more rain than Waco, Texas. Fort Worth,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1039mm and Waco, Texas has an average annual rainfall of 1015mm.

Fort Worth, Texas's wettest month is May, with an average monthly rainfall of 154mm, which is wetter than Waco, Texas's wettest month (also May, with an average monthly rainfall of 149mm).

Compare population information for Fort Worth, Texas and Waco, Texas

Is Fort Worth, Texas more populated than Waco, Texas?

Yes, Fort Worth is more populated than Waco. Fort Worth has a population of 918,915 and Waco has a population of 132,356 which means that Fort Worth has 786,559 more people than Waco.
That makes Fort Worth 7 times more populated than Waco.
